TLZ39C-GS08 Equivalent & Substitute Parts

Part Overview

The TLZ39C-GS08 is an active zener diode manufactured by Vishay General Semiconductor - Diodes Division, classified within the TLZ series. This component functions as a 39 V, 500 mW surface mount zener diode in SOD-80 MiniMELF packaging. The device is designed for voltage regulation and protection applications requiring precise zener voltage characteristics at 39 V nominal.

Parameter Comparison

Parameter TLZ39C-GS08 (Vishay) BZV55-C39,115 (NXP) Compatibility
Voltage - Zener (Nom) 39 V 39 V Identical
Power - Max 500 mW 500 mW Identical
Impedance (Max) 85 Ohms 130 Ohms Within acceptable range
Current - Reverse Leakage @ Vr 40 nA @ 34.2 V 50 nA @ 27.3 V Comparable
Voltage - Forward (Vf) (Max) 1.5 V @ 200 mA 900 mV @ 10 mA Different test conditions
Operating Temperature Range -65°C ~ 175°C -65°C ~ 200°C BZV55 extends upper limit
Package / Case DO-213AC, MINI-MELF, SOD-80 DO-213AC, MINI-MELF, SOD-80 Identical
Mounting Type Surface Mount Surface Mount Identical
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 (Unlimited) 1 (Unlimited) Identical
RoHS Status ROHS3 Compliant REACH Unaffected Both compliant

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the BZV55-C39,115 directly replace the TLZ39C-GS08 in existing designs?

A: Yes. Both components share identical zener voltage (39 V), power rating (500 mW), and package format (SOD-80 MiniMELF). The electrical and mechanical compatibility permits direct substitution without circuit modification.

Q: What is the significance of the impedance difference between these parts?

A: The TLZ39C-GS08 specifies 85 Ohms maximum impedance while the BZV55-C39,115 specifies 130 Ohms maximum. Both values fall within acceptable ranges for typical zener diode applications. The impedance difference may affect transient response characteristics in high-frequency filtering applications, but both components meet the 39 V zener specification.

Q: Are there temperature range considerations for substitution?

A: The BZV55-C39,115 extends the upper operating temperature to 200°C compared to the TLZ39C-GS08 at 175°C. Both maintain the lower limit of -65°C. Applications operating near 175°C should verify that the substitute component's extended range does not introduce unintended thermal behavior changes.

Q: Do both components meet the same compliance standards?

A: Both components are ROHS3 compliant and maintain Moisture Sensitivity Level 1 (Unlimited). The TLZ39C-GS08 carries REACH Unaffected status, while the BZV55-C39,115 also carries REACH Unaffected designation. Compliance requirements are satisfied by either component.

Q: What packaging considerations apply to these zener diodes?

A: Both components utilize identical packaging: DO-213AC, MINI-MELF, SOD-80 surface mount format. PCB footprints, reflow soldering profiles, and handling procedures remain consistent between components. No mechanical redesign is required for substitution.

Q: How do the reverse leakage current specifications compare?

A: The TLZ39C-GS08 specifies 40 nA at 34.2 V while the BZV55-C39,115 specifies 50 nA at 27.3 V. These measurements occur at different reference voltages, making direct comparison imprecise. Both values represent acceptable leakage performance for zener diode applications.
